Expanding Admixture Aid
Ⅰ. Description
Concrete synergist is a new concrete admixture of organic synthesis which developed by our company nearly two years. The product can reduce 8-15% of cement consumption without effect concrete mechanics performance, can significantly improve the workability and pumpability of concrete.
Ⅱ. Product Features of Expanding Admixture AID
1、 To improve the fresh concrete workability, eeduce the bleeding and pumping resistance.
2、 Good adaptability, can be compatible with all kinds of water reducers (polycarboxylic acid, naphthalene) such as retarder, air entraining admixture, early strength admixture etc.
3、 Improve the durability, Increasing the compactness of concrete, Improve the concrete ability of frost resistance and carbonation resistance, improve the permeability resistance and reduce concrete cracks
4、 Non-corrosiveness, without additive of Chloride and sodium sulfate.
5、 Energy-saving and cost-reducing, reduce 8-15% of cement consumption.
6、 Environmental friendly.

Ⅳ. Application of Expanding Admixture AID
Width used in large-scale infrastructure buildings, subways, basements, underground warehouses, tunnels, mines, civil air defense projects.
Ⅴ. Usage
1、Dosage, 0.6-1.0% of binding material, test result as the criterion.
2、Testing before used. Appropriate adjust the ratio of concrete to the optimum efficiency.
Ⅵ. Packaging, transport and storage
1. Available in 25kg or 50kg film-lined bags. Other special package can also be available
2. Special measures should be taken to ensure entire package. Keep waterproof during transportation.
3. Dry and well ventilated warehouse is needed for storage. Q If storage has surpassed the time (6 months), test must be done to confirm the validity.

- Q: I primed my CPVC pipe with the purple stuff and then used PVC cement instead of CPVC cement. Is this going to be a problem? What is the risk?
- If the joint is in an area that cannot be seen, I would change it out with a couplings and a piece of pipe. It is no longer code to use a combination glue that was manufactured for both PVC and CPVC. This should tell you that PVC glue on CPVC will probably not hold.

- Q: What is difference Between Cement Paste And Mortar?
- Mortar has sand in it ,used for block,brick laying.If you mean portland cement, its powder cement and you add water but no sand.
- Q: how do we calculate how much we need and how is it done
- people always confuse cement with concrete. The concrete volume has been described already, but the quantity of cement per cubic yard averages 5 to 6 sacks of cements per cubic yard. A sack of cement weighs 94 lbs, so you are looking at 470 to 564 lbs of cement per cubic yard of concrete.
- Q: It is cheaper to build a cement house than wood?
- Cement is not going to be cheaper. You will still have to put some kind of insulation (concrete will not be able to provide adequate insulation on it own) and then interior walls and finishes. Concrete itself is not cheaper as a material than wood, plus finding the skilled people to build complete walls and floors from concrete might be a challenge (depending on where you live). If that is not enough, think about laying electric and plumbing through the concrete. Trust me, they invented the stick-built (wooden frame) houses exactly for the reason of the lower construction costs, among other reasons.
